Latest Patents
Jin-taek Oh holds a patent for the "Structure of discharging refrigerant for linear compressor." This invention discloses a linear compressor where a piston reciprocates linearly within a cylinder. The design allows for the efficient suction of refrigerant into a compression space, where it is compressed and discharged. A key feature of this invention is its ability to reduce pulsation in high-pressure discharged refrigerant. By facilitating the flow of compressed refrigerant from a smaller sub-discharge space to a larger one, the invention effectively minimizes noise and vibration during operation.
